What Factors Influence the Tread Longevity of Michelin Tires?
The longevity of Michelin tires is influenced by several key factors, including tire composition, driving habits, maintenance practices, road conditions, and climate.
- Tire Composition
- Driving Habits
- Maintenance Practices
- Road Conditions
- Climate
These factors play a vital role in determining how long Michelin tires will last under different circumstances.
-
Tire Composition: The tire composition directly affects its longevity. Michelin uses high-quality materials and cutting-edge technologies in their tires. For instance, the integration of special rubber compounds enhances tread wear resistance. A study by Frost & Sullivan in 2019 indicated that advanced materials can increase tire life by 10-20% compared to standard rubber compounds.
-
Driving Habits: Driving habits significantly influence tread longevity. Aggressive driving, featuring rapid acceleration and hard braking, leads to faster tire wear. Conversely, smooth driving can extend tire life. According to a 2020 report from the National Highway Traffic Safety Administration (NHTSA), drivers who follow recommended driving practices can see a noticeable improvement in tire lifespan.
-
Maintenance Practices: Regular maintenance practices such as proper inflation, rotation, and balancing contribute to tire longevity. Under-inflated tires wear unevenly and degrade faster. Michelin recommends checking tire pressure monthly. A 2021 study published by the Rubber Manufacturers Association found that maintaining correct tire pressure can improve tire life by up to 20%.
-
Road Conditions: The condition of the roads where the tires are used also affects tread wear. Potholes, rough surfaces, and debris can cause premature damage. According to the American Society of Civil Engineers, maintaining roads can reduce damage to tires and improve safety.
-
Climate: Climate plays an important role in tire longevity. Extreme temperatures, both hot and cold, can cause tire materials to degrade more rapidly. The Tire Industry Association indicates that high temperatures can lead to softer rubber, increasing tread wear, while colder conditions may lead to harder rubber and decreased traction, which may also impact tread life negatively.
By understanding these influencing factors, consumers can make informed decisions regarding their Michelin tires to maximize tread longevity.

How Does the Tread Design of Michelin Tires Affect Their Longevity?
The tread design of Michelin tires significantly affects their longevity. Michelin incorporates advanced tread patterns and rubber compounds in their tires. These patterns enhance traction and distribute pressure evenly across the tire surface. This even pressure distribution reduces uneven wear. Uneven wear can shorten the life of the tire. Additionally, Michelin’s tire designs often feature deeper grooves and stronger sidewalls. Deeper grooves help in channeling water away, improving traction and reducing hydroplaning. Strong sidewalls provide better support and resistance to damage. Together, these elements contribute to a longer lifespan and overall durability compared to many other brands. As a result, Michelin tires often last longer and maintain performance over time. Thus, the tread design plays a crucial role in increasing the durability and mileage of Michelin tires.

How Can Regular Maintenance Enhance the Tread Life of Michelin Tires?
Regular maintenance significantly enhances the tread life of Michelin tires by ensuring optimal performance, even wear, and reliable safety.
To elaborate, the key points of regular maintenance include proper inflation, regular rotations, wheel alignment, and timely inspections.
- Proper inflation: Maintaining the correct tire pressure is essential for tire longevity. Under-inflated tires can lead to increased tire wear and reduced fuel efficiency. A study by the National Highway Traffic Safety Administration (NHTSA) in 2019 found that driving on under-inflated tires can reduce tread life by up to 25%.
- Regular rotations: Regular tire rotations promote even tire wear. Michelin recommends rotating tires every 5,000 to 7,500 miles. This practice helps balance the wear, especially since tires on the front and rear axles can wear at different rates due to varying traction and load.
- Wheel alignment: Proper wheel alignment ensures that all tires make optimal contact with the road. Misalignment can cause certain areas of the tire to wear out faster. A report from the Tire Industry Association (TIA) in 2021 indicates that misaligned wheels can decrease tire life by up to 30%.
- Timely inspections: Routine inspections help identify issues like uneven wear, punctures, or misalignment early. Regular checks for tread depth can inform about tire replacement needs, as Michelin tires are designed to have tread indicators that signal when they need replacement.
Through these maintenance practices, drivers can significantly extend the tread life of Michelin tires, ensuring safer and more efficient driving.
